Hannah Boxall
Solicitor
Dispute Resolution and Commercial Litigation
Hannah joined the firm in November 2021 as a paralegal in Commercial Dispute Resolution and Litigation. In September 2023, she commenced her training contract within this team and has worked with Real Estate Dispute Resolution and Corporate. She qualified as a Solicitor with the Commercial Disputes team in Brighton.
Prior to joining DMH Stallard, Hannah worked in a local firm which specialises in Property Law. Hannah completed her law degree at the University of Southampton in 2021 and then went on to complete her combined Legal Practice Course and Masters with the University of Law, from which she graduated with a Distinction.
